Powershell Do While - Decision Point
Powershell Do While: Unlocking Efficient Automation in the US Tech Landscape
Powershell Do While: Unlocking Efficient Automation in the US Tech Landscape
Ever wondered how professionals write consistent automated tasks without cumbersome script loops? Enter the Powershell Do While—a foundational tool gaining quiet traction across U.S. enterprise environments and developer communities. As task automation becomes central to digital efficiency, this simple yet powerful construct offers a seamless way to repeat actions conditionally, adapting to real-world workflows with precision. Whether you’re managing server environments or streamlining internal operations, Powershell Do While provides a reliable framework—without the overhead of complex coding.
Why Powershell Do While Is Gaining Momentum in the US
Understanding the Context
The rise of Powershell Do While reflects a broader shift toward smarter, more reliable automation in IT and beyond. As remote work and hybrid infrastructures expand, organizations demand robust scripts that repeat tasks efficiently—looping over data sets, validating inputs, or triggering responses until a condition is met. Developers and sysadmins increasingly recognize Do While not just as a loop, but as a logical building block that enhances script resilience and clarity. This trend aligns with growing U.S. interest in cloud integration, infrastructure-as-code, and DevOps practices, all of which rely on repeatable, conditional logic.
How Powershell Do While Actually Works
At its core, Powershell Do While repeats a block of code as long as a specified condition remains true. Unlike repetitive if-else chains, it provides a concise loop structure that simplifies logic flow. The syntax—do { ... } while ($condition)—allows users to clearly define what runs and when. For example, validating user input until a valid password is entered, or fetching files from a server until failures cease. This pattern improves readability, reduces errors, and supports adaptive behavior in dynamic environments.
Super-rich automation scripts use Do While to monitor progress, retry operations upon transient failures, or wait for external system states—critical in large-scale deployments. Because PowerShell runs natively on Microsoft Windows systems and supports modern OS cross-platform features, the loop integrates smoothly into existing tools and pipelines.
Image Gallery
Key Insights
Common Questions People Have About Powershell Do While
Q: How does Powershell Do While differ from other loops?
A: It’s specifically designed for condition-based repetition—ideal when you’re uncertain how many iterations are needed. Unlike for or foreach, it repeats until your custom logic returns false, offering flexibility in unpredictable environments.
Q: Is it safe to use in production systems?
A: Yes, when used with clear exit conditions. Including timeouts or break triggers prevents infinite loops, making it robust even in mission-critical automation.
Q: Can it handle complex conditional logic?
A: Absolutely. Nested expressions, variable checks, and external function calls can all trigger the loop condition, supporting nuanced workflows without sacrificing stability.
Q: Is learning Powershell Do While practical for non-technical users?
A: While originally a developer tool, modern PowerShell IDEs and integrated cloud platforms simplify its adoption. With basic syntax understanding, professionals across IT operations and development gain practical automation skills.
🔗 Related Articles You Might Like:
📰 The Ultimate Teckel Mix Guide: Adorable, Unique, and Perfect for Every Owner! 📰 Why You’ll Fall Hard for Every Teckel Mix Pup (Let’s Be Honest!) 📰 Teckel Mix Unleashed: 7 Reasons This Dog Mix Dominates Social Media! 📰 Carrie Rivers 2531776 📰 Lithos 7229590 📰 Aisha Fox News 5892037 📰 Von How To Remove Page Breaks In Word Like A Pro Ultimate Step By Step Guide 9562422 📰 Niihau Hawaii 1172816 📰 You Wont Believe What A Leie Background Check Reveals About Your Trustworthiness 8628521 📰 Interest Rates Car Loan 3217943 📰 How Npi Dr Is Cutting Patient Wait Times By 90 Test It Now 5340796 📰 Spark Your Childs Creativity With This Super Cute Puppy Coloring Page Free 463884 📰 Star Pokmon Unmasked The Ultimate Guide To This Unstoppable Gem 837506 📰 Can You Spot Espio The Chameleon When He Disappears Heres The Mind Blowing Truth 6387725 📰 Pokemon Black And White Action Replay Codes 1126290 📰 Wait Maybe Its Not All Three Simultaneously But The Phrasing A Multiple Of 7 8 And 9 Implies Collectively A Common Multiple 7537587 📰 The Surprising Reason Your Cat Licks You So Often 7087510 📰 You Wont Believe The Hidden Truth About The Us Presidents Monthly Paycheck 775457Final Thoughts
Opportunities and Considerations
Pros:
- Boosts script efficiency and error resilience
- Compatible with U.S. enterprise tech stacks
- Encourages clean, maintainable code structure
Cons:
- Requires familiarity with PowerShell’s environment
- Poorly designed loops risk system strain or delays
It’s crucial to write Do While logic with measurable exit paths—no endless loops. When used thoughtfully, this pattern reduces development time, enhances reliability, and lowers operational friction.
Misconceptions and What People Often Get Wrong
A frequent myth: “PowerShell loops are only for experienced coders.” In reality, structured use simplifies even complex sequences. Another misconception: “Do While slows performance.” On modern systems, well-crafted loops add efficiency by avoiding redundant checks. Users also